Tim Hyland

  • Class
    1973
  • Induction
    2006
  • Sport(s)
    Football
An intense, fierce-hitting captain for the great 1972 football team that ranked as the top squad in the Greater Cleveland area.

A three-year letterman and two-year varsity starter, the 6'0, 215 pounder earned All-Crown Conference, All-Northeastern District and All-Ohio honors for his play during his senior season. The Lions, under Coach Jack Zebkar, shared the Crown Conference championship that season resulting from a tie in an epic game against co-champion St. Joseph.

Tim also played two years of basketball and ran the 440 and 880 for the track team his junior and senior years. It was his gridiron exploits, however, that earned him a football scholarship to Georgia Tech. 

Tim was named captain of his freshman team. Playing linebacker for some great Tech teams against top national competition, he lettered two years with the Yellow Jackets although two serious knee surgeries limited his playing time following his sophomore year.
